Abstract

The present invention relates to a blind window, and more particularly, to a blind window including a blind that can prevent overturning due to draft.
The present invention includes a base frame having a quadrangular shape, a blind made of a blind wing formed in the base frame and having at least one rectangular hole, and a blind support rod supporting the blind, wherein the blind support rod is the rectangular hole. The blind wing is penetrated to support the one end of the blind support rod is formed in a 'b' shape is inserted into the inside of the upper end of the base frame, the other end is formed with a thread tab is formed on the lower end of the base frame and It is characterized in that the fastening.
In addition, the base frame is characterized in that the insect screen is further formed on the front or rear side of the blind.
On the other hand the blind window characterized in that one end of the 'b' portion is fixed to abut the upper inner surface of the base frame by screwing the screw tab formed on the other end of the blind support rod and the pail nut.
According to the configuration of the present invention described above, the present invention, there is an effect that can prevent the blind from flying in the wind through the blind support bar and maintain the horizontal left and right.
In addition, one end of the blind support rod is designed to be 'A' shaped and inserted into the upper frame, and the other end is fastened to the lower frame by screwing the screw tab and the pail nut, so that the surface of the upper and lower frames can be kept smooth. There is an effect that can prevent corrosion.

Description

Blind Window

The present invention relates to a blind window, and more particularly, to a blind window having a blind support rod that can prevent overturning due to drafts.

The blind window is a device including a base frame and a blind and designed to be fastened to the window frame.

These blind windows are mainly used to control the amount of shading and block the view from the outside in houses and apartments, etc. Insect screens are fixed to the windows to prevent insects such as mosquitoes from entering the interior, or may be used in combination with the blind window. do.

     Conventional technologies related to the blind window include Korean Patent Registration No. 10-1128056B1 (2012.04.12) and Korean Patent Application Publication No. 10-2012-0050038A (2012.05.18). However, these prior arts have a problem that there is a problem of shaking when the wind blows because there is no blind support rod, and also has a disadvantage that the living space is narrowed because the blinds are disposed on the indoor side.

Meanwhile, even in the prior art having a blind support rod, the fastening means is constituted by a simple bolt fastening portion, so that the fastening portion protrudes to the outside, thereby not having a good aesthetic appearance and easily corroded by rainwater.

KR 10-1128056 B1 KR 10-2012-0050038 A

The present invention is to solve the above-mentioned conventional problems, the object of the present invention is as follows.

First, an object of the present invention is to provide a blind window that allows the blind support rod to penetrate the upper and lower frames through the blind wing to prevent the blind wing from being winded by the wind and to keep the left and right horizontal.

Secondly, the upper end of the support rod is formed at the bottom of the upper frame by forming a '-' shape, and the lower end of the support rod is provided with a thread tab so that the fastening portion does not protrude outward by fastening with the lower frame by the fab nut. It is an object of the present invention to provide a blind window which can keep the surface smooth and can prevent the fastening portion from being corroded by rain water or the like.

Hereinafter, with reference to the accompanying drawings looks at the structure and effect of the blind window according to the present invention.

1 is a perspective view showing a blind window according to the present invention.

Referring to FIG. 1, the blind window 100 according to the present invention includes a base frame 110 including upper and lower frames 112 and 114 and left and right frames 116 and 118 connected to left and right ends of the upper and lower frames 112 and 114. And, blind support rod 130 is formed in the base frame 110 and fixed to the blind 120 and the blind 120 made of an opening and closing rope 126 for adjusting the blind wing 122 and the blind wing 120. It is made, including.

The base frame 110 has a rail groove 112a formed to be coupled with the window frame and has a rectangular shape.

The blind 120 includes a connecting portion (not shown) connected to the base frame 110, a blind wing 122 for adjusting the amount of light shielding, and an opening and closing rope 126 for adjusting the blind wing 122.

The blind blades 122 are disposed to be spaced apart from each other between the upper frame 112 and the lower frame 114 so that a certain space is secured between the blind blades 122 and is rotatable.

The opening and closing rope 126 connects the blind blades 122 to each other so that the blind blades 122 can be arranged side by side and blocks the sunlight by rotating the blind blades 122 about a predetermined axis by adjusting the opening and closing rope 126. Done.

Meanwhile, at least one rectangular hole 122b is formed in the blind wing 122 so that the blind support rod 130 can pass therethrough.

The blind support rod 130 passes through the rectangular hole 122b of the blind wing 122 to support the blind. This support method prevents the blind wing 122 from being swayed by the wind and keeps the left and right horizontal.

Here, the blind blade 122 may be made of a plastic material or a laminate material to withstand the pressure caused by the wind and smoothly controlled by the opening and closing rope 126.

Figure 2 is a perspective view showing a portion of the upper and lower frames and the support rod of the base frame and the dotted line portion is a Y-Y cross-sectional view. Figure 3 shows a part of the lower frame and the support rods.

According to FIGS. 2 and 3, the upper frame 112 forms a rail groove 112a so that the upper surface can be coupled with the window frame, and the lower surface is provided with predetermined openings 112c at regular intervals, and is uniform between the lower surface and the upper surface. An enclosed space is formed.

The upper end of the blind support rod 130 is formed in a 'b' shape is inserted into the opening 112c of the bottom of the upper frame 112 (that is, inserted into the top of the base frame) and the lower end of the blind support rod 130 is a screw tab ( 134 is formed to penetrate through the opening 114h formed in the upper surface of the lower frame (that is, the upper surface of the lower end of the base frame), and then the lower frame 114 is connected to the lower frame 114 by the connection with the fem nut 136.

By inserting the upper end of the support rod 132 formed in the 'b' shape into the opening 112c of the bottom of the upper frame 112, it can be placed on the inner bottom of the structurally sealed upper frame 112 and can be implemented at low cost. There is this.

Meanwhile, in the process of tightening the thread tab 134 at the bottom of the blind support bar 130 with the pail nut 136, the 'b' part of the upper end of the blind support bar 130 is lowered (arrow direction) and the blind support bar 130 The base frame 110 is in close contact with the upper inner surface. Accordingly, the blind support rod 130 has a certain fixing force and at the same time have some fluidity.

In addition, the fastening part does not protrude to the outside by fastening the lower frame 114 by coupling with the fab nut 136 by having the thread tab 134 at the lower end of the blind support rod 130. As a result, the upper surface of the lower frame 114 can be kept smooth at all times while the corrosion of rainwater can be prevented to extend the life of the fastener.

4 is a perspective view of an outdoor side of a blind window to which an insect screen is coupled according to another embodiment of the present invention, and illustrates a state in which a blind portion is wound up.

As shown, the insect screen 150 is formed in the base frame 110 and is installed on the back of the blind 120 may block the insects from entering the room.

Meanwhile, although not shown, the insect screen 120 may be installed in front of the blind 120 to perform a basic function.
